The final meeting of the Joe's Pond Association is on Saturday, August 24, at 10 a.m. at the pavilion. Looks like it's going to be a gloriously beautiful summer day, so come and enjoy the last business meeting of the 2019 season.
The Joe’s Pond Association Summer Cocktail Party starts at 4 o'clock Saturday afternoon and lasts until 7:30 p.m. There are plenty of tickets available at $5 each, and they will be available at the door, so no reservations or calling ahead needed! You are asked to bring an
appetizer to share and your own beverage (BYOB). The committee will also be selling raffle tickets for several nice donations from local businesses. The band, Exit 3
will be playing good time, rock ‘n roll music. Any questions, call
Linda Livendale, 802-272-6564 or Susan Yesalonia, 802-793-3973. It will be
a fun end-of-the-summer event!
